The SBU reported suspicion to the former head of the pro-Kremlin party Dmitry Vasilets: he called for the destruction of Ukraine

The former head of the banned political party “State” Dmitry Vasilets was placed under suspicion for calling for the destruction of Ukraine.

This was reported by the Security Service of Ukraine.

Case details

Even before the start of the full-scale Russian invasion, Vasilets moved to Moscow, where he publicly supported the aggressive war against Ukraine.

To spread enemy propaganda, Vasilets used his own channels on the YouTube video hosting site and the Telegram messenger with a total audience of more than half a million users.

On these resources, the person involved praised the regime of Russian dictator Vladimir Putin, justified a full-scale invasion of the Russian Federation and called for the destruction of our state.

He wanted to capture all of Ukraine

The SBU clarifies that he also repeatedly spoke out in support of the Kremlin during mass propaganda measures with the participation of representatives of the highest military-political leadership of Russia.

In addition, on the air of central television channels of the Russian Federation, he personally called for the seizure of state power and the entire territory of Ukraine.
